RAND WATER
(Rand Water is established in terms of the Water Services Act,
1997 (the “Act”). Through the Department of Water and Sanitation
and duly represented by the Minister of Water and Sanitation, the
Government of the Republic of South Africa is the sole shareholder
of Rand Water. In terms of the Act, Rand Water's primary activity
is the provision of bulk water supply services (potable bulk water
and sanitation services) within the predetermined service area.)

During the preparation of the Consolidated Interim Financial
Statements for the period ended 31 December 2021, the following
restatements which are in accordance with the Consolidated Annual
Financial Statements for the 30 June 2021, were made to the interim
results for the period ended 31 December 2020, as detailed in note
20 and 21.

Assets Under Construction

During the 20/21 financial year, the organisation embarked on a
review of Assets Under Construction (AUC). It aimed to assess costs
relating to AUC against the recognition criteria of IAS 16 and future
economic benefits, as initially assessed by management. The results
proved the presence of the following transactions: investigation
costs such as pre-design, infrastructure condition assessments,
project management fees, and repairs and maintenance of bulk water
infrastructure. These were subsequently corrected and led to the
interim results as previously reported for 31 December 2020 being
restated.

Meter Installations

The organisation performed a compliance review to IFRS which
included the application of IFRS 15 principles pertaining to
transactions entered with customers. Rand Water customers are
required to pay a non-refundable fee relating to the installation
of water meters. These transactions were treated as a recoverable
project by Rand Water, and revenue was recognised similar to the
agent principle. This correction of the error has resulted in the
recognition of deferred income, which is released into profit or
loss aligned to the useful life of the related asset.

Realisation of Intragroup profits

Due to the divisionalisation of Rand Water Services and staff
movement, key information supporting a historical reported
unrealised revenue of R40 million from upstream transactions could
not be sourced. This unrealised revenue was previously eliminated
at gross, and the intragroup profits were never matched to the
related usage of the constructed assets, therefore never realised
within the Group. The unrealised profits were assessed by
management, and there was no objective information in support of
such unrealised revenue. Management utilised their best estimate to
determine how much of the intragroup profits should be realised.
The adjustment of the group pro-forma journal was therefore
implemented.

Borrowing Costs

The organisation changed its accounting policy regarding the
treatment of borrowing costs capitalised to ensure that the
financial statements provide reliable and more relevant information
about the transaction. The Group previously capitalised borrowing
costs at a gross rate and has now adopted the interest expense
calculated using the effective interest method to conform with IFRS
9.
